LebNet's Webinar Series Presents
A Panel on
Online Protection and Collaboration for Businesses during COVID-19
Thursday June 4th, 4:00 pm PST (7:00 pm EST)
Due to the COVID-19 pandemic, remote working became the new norm. The culture of working from home has proven efficient to many companies during this pandemic, yet the reliance on online collaboration might be putting the businesses’ cyber security at risk. To address some concerns related to online protection and collaboration for corporations and small to medium enterprises, LebNet Canada will host a webinar featuring four panelists, who will discuss immediate and near-term considerations on key risk and security-related areas, supporting changes in human behavior, and predicting the new way of doing business, education and entertainment during and after the pandemic.
